This article describes the design and implementation of computer-aided tool called Relational Algebra Translator (RAT) in data base courses, for the teaching of relational algebra. There was a problem when introducing the relational algebra topic in the course EIF 211 Design and Implementation of Databases, which belongs to the career of Engineering in Information Systems of the National University of Costa Rica, because students attending this course were lacking profound mathematical knowledge, which led to a learning problem, being this an important subject to understand what the data bases search and request do RAT comes along to enhance the teaching-learning process.It introduces the architectural and design principles required for its implementation, such as: the language symbol table, the gramatical rules and the basic algorithms that RAT uses to translate from relational algebra to SQL language. This tool has been used for one periods and has demonstrated to be effective in the learning-teaching process.  This urged investigators to publish it in the web site: www.slinfo.una.ac.cr in order for this tool to be used in other university courses.

El estudio tuvo como propósito determinar la efectividad relativa del ABP, comparado con el método tradicional para desarrollar habilidades de resolución de problemas en el aprendizaje de las aplicaciones de la solución de triángulos en el grado 10º de la Institución Educativa El Progreso, de El Carmen de Viboral, Antioquia. La enseñanza-aprendizaje de las matemáticas sustentadas con la estrategia didáctica Aprendizaje Basado en Problemas permite a los estudiantes y docentes aproximarse al conocimiento de una manera similar a como lo hacen los científicos; el primer paso es una situación de duda, perplejidad del estudiante provocada por la Situación Problema planteada por el docente, el segundo un momento de “sugerencias” en las que la mente salta hacia adelante en busca de una posible solución (Dewey, 1933, p. 102). El tercer paso “intelectualización” de la dificultad que se ha percibido para convertirlo en un problema que debe solucionarse (Dewey, 1933, p. 103). La cuarta es “la idea conductora o hipótesis”, las cuales se basan en la formulación de explicaciones sugeridas o soluciones posibles (Dewey, 1933, p. 104). El quinto paso sería el “razonamiento”, consiste en la elaboración racional de una idea que se va desarrollando de acuerdo a las habilidades de cada persona (Dewey, 1933, p. 105). El paso final es la “comprobación de hipótesis” en situaciones reales. Este proceso se evidenció a través de cuatro Situaciones-Problema enfocadas desde un contexto auténtico “la remodelación del parque principal de El Carmen de Viboral” con el objetivo de motivar a los estudiantes para el aprendizaje de algunos conceptos matemáticos y el desarrollo de habilidades de resolución de problemas. La metodología de la investigación fue un diseño cuasi-experimental con grupo experimental compuesto por 38 estudiantes del grado 10º2 y grupo control con 37 estudiantes del grado 10º1. Se empleó como técnica de recolección de la información una prueba pre-test antes del tratamiento y una prueba post-test que se aplicó después del tratamiento a ambos grupos; se aplicó también una escala de satisfacción de los estudiantes con la metodología tradicional en ambos grupos y una escala de satisfacción con la estrategia didáctica ABP sólo al grupo experimental; la observación directa, y el portafolio que evidenciaba todas las construcciones de los estudiantes. La aplicación de la estrategia didáctica experimental se aplicó durante 4 meses, con una intensidad horaria de cuatro horas semanales, tiempo durante el cual se implementaron las cuatro Situaciones-Problema. Se concluyó entre otros aspectos que el 86,5% de los estudiantes encuentran las clases de matemáticas como interesantes, contextualizadas, aplicables y significativas, mientras que antes del tratamiento sólo el 44,4% se encontraba satisfecho con las clases de matemáticas, con una diferencia en cambio de actitud de 42,1% frente a las clases de matemáticas con la metodología tradicional. En el análisis comparativo de adquisición de competencias específicas se demuestra que el grupo experimental demostró ser matemáticamente más competente con respecto al grupo control en todas las competencias evaluadas: capacidad de modelación, inductiva, comunicativa y habilidad procedimental. Además, el proyecto de investigación tuvo un valor agregado: 10 estudiantes tuvieron la oportunidad de conocer más sobre su cultura ceramista mediante el diseño y construcción de mosaicos que los ofreció la casa de la cultura en forma gratuita.

Background: Learning styles are cognitive, emotional, and physiological traits, as well as indicators of how learners perceive, interact, and respond to their learning environments. According to Honey-Mumford, learning styles are classified as active, reflexive, theoretical, and pragmatic. Objective: The purpose of this study was to identify the predominant learning styles among pharmacy students at the Federal University of Paraná, Brazil. Methods: An observational, cross-sectional, and descriptive study was conducted using the Honey-Alonso Learning Style Questionnaire. Students in the Bachelor of Pharmacy program were invited to participate in this study. The questionnaire comprised 80 randomized questions, 20 for each of the four learning styles. The maximum possible score was 20 points for each learning style, and cumulative scores indicated the predominant learning styles among the participants. Honey-Mumford (1986) proposed five preference levels for each style (very low, low, moderate, high, and very high), called a general interpretation scale, to avoid student identification with one learning style and ignoring the characteristics of the other styles. Statistical analysis was performed using the Statistical Package for the Social Sciences (SPSS) version 20.0. Results: This study included 297 students (70% of all pharmacy students at the time) with a median age of 21 years old. Women comprised 77.1% of participants. The predominant style among pharmacy students at the Federal University of Paraná was the pragmatist, with a median of 14 (high preference). The pragmatist style prevails in people who are able to discover techniques related to their daily learning because such people are curious to discover new strategies and attempt to verify whether the strategies are efficient and valid. Because these people are direct and objective in their actions, pragmatists prefer to focus on practical issues that are validated and on problem situations. There was no statistically significant difference between genders with regard to learning styles. Conclusion: The pragmatist style is the prevailing style among pharmacy students at the Federal University of Paraná. Although students may have a learning preference that preference is not the only manner in which students can learn, neither their preference is the only manner in which students can be taught. Awareness of students’ learning styles can be used to adapt the methodology used by teachers to render the teaching-learning process effective and long lasting. The content taught to students should be presented in different manners because varying teaching methods can develop learning skills in students.

This essay presents a proposal on methodology over the mathematical object Exponential Function which enables the development of interpretative and creative skills with potential meaning to the students starting from a didactic sequence structured on the light of The Theory of Didactic Situations from Guy Brousseau and, from the Records of Semiotic Representation of Duval, providing interactions among the students, the teacher and the environment of cooperative learning where the students feel free to express their own ideas as well as to suggest their own approaches. The methodology presented has been developed according to the students first knowledge, valuing their different ways of registering, which have such an important role during the teaching and learning processes. The proposal has been applied to the students from the first year of high school of Colégio Estadual José de Anchieta Ensino Fundamental e Médio, located in a town called Dois Vizinhos –Paraná. In order to the development of the research the methodological tool Didactic Engineering Artigue which consists in a methodology developed only to the research with didactic situations. The main goal has been reached at first, which was to work on the conceptual part of the Exponential Function, the relation of dependence and its main characteristic so that the variable part is in the exponent. Moreover with no imposition but starting from suitable didactic situations, the students were able to realize that they could solve the problems which involve the exponential function and furthermore create new problems (according to their universe) modeled by this kind of function. Its believed that the methodology based on the theory of didactic situations, analysis of students registers, observation on mistakes and obstacles as well as reflections over the aspects of the didactic contract are of fundamental importance to the teaching practice and determinant during the teaching-learning process.

The objective of this study is to analyze the validity of working with proofs in the classroom and to present a partial list of proofs of mathematical formulae of the Brazilian secondary/high school curriculum. The adaptation of the proofs into the knowledge and abilities of a secondary school student should also be considered. How the teaching of proofs is treated in official publications in Brazil and other countries is also described. Working with proofs provides a number of benefits to the students, including: the development of logical reasoning, argumentative capacity, analytical skills on a daily basis, as well as motivation and a better understanding of mathematics as a science. The convenience of including the teaching of proofs in Brazilian secondary school curriculum and the need of a balance between the abstraction of proofs and contextualization of the school programmes is discussed. The approach of the proof teaching in the classroom can become a motivating factor or, conversely, a discouraging one. The conclusion is that it would be very useful to create a reference list covering the mathematical expressions of school programmes with their respective proofs that can be understood by secondary school students.

Las estrategias metodológicas utilizadas en este trabajo tratan de mejorar el rendimiento y conocimiento del bloque curricular Álgebra y Geometría en los estudiantes del primero de bachillerato del Colegio Nacional Mixto “San Joaquín”. Las estrategias metodológicas planificadas para el bloque curricular Álgebra y Geometría fueron aplicadas en su totalidad, pero hubieron inconvenientes que se fueron solucionando en el proceso de la enseñanza – aprendizaje del bloque como: la utilización del laboratorio de computación, las diferentes actividades extra curriculares y las políticas de la institución. Las actividades lúdicas elaboradas en este bloque curricular,son las que más disfrutaron los estudiantes, por ser diferentes a las actividades tradicionales que se realiza en la enseñanza de la Matemática, otra actividad que causo novedad, es la aplicación de las TIC, como es el caso de la utilización del software GeoGebra y Modellus que permiten resolver ejercicios y problemas mediante gráficas y animaciones, otra herramienta de aprendizaje didáctico es la aplicación del internet como medio de consulta para reforzar significativamente los conocimientos. Los resultados de las evaluaciones aplicadas a los estudiantes de los primeros de bachillerato de esta institución, demuestran que las estrategias metodológicas utilizadas, lograron mejorar el rendimiento y conocimientos del bloque Álgebra y Geometría.

A investigação em didáctica das ciências tem mostrado que a generalidade dos alunos manifesta cada vez menos interesse para aprender ciências. No entanto, o incremento da importância de temas científicos no nosso dia-a-dia, exige dos indivíduos um conhecimento científico cada vez mais aprofundado. O estudo da Astronomia permite abordar e interligar os conteúdos de tisica mais facilmente, tomando possível a aproximação do conhecimento científico ao conhecimento do quotidiano, mostrando a estreita ligação entre a Física, a Sociedade e a Tecnologia. O processo de ensino-aprendizagem encontra-se em mudança devido à integração das T.I.C. Através da internet e tirando partido da multimédia é possível desenvolver uma formação científica adequada que contribua para o despertar da curiosidade e do interesse dos alunos pela Ciência. Tendo em conta os pressupostos anteriores pretende-se, com este estudo, desenvolver uma plataforma de e-learning e recursos multimédia que satisfaçam estes requisitos.
